How We Work
1
Emergency Call
Your urgent call to Alexandria Damage Restoration Pros connects you directly with a certified technician. We gather essential details about the water intrusion to dispatch the right team quickly, preparing for immediate action upon arrival.
2
On-Site Assessment
Our IICRC-certified specialists arrive promptly, conducting a thorough inspection using moisture meters and thermal imaging. This pinpoints all affected areas, formulating a precise, transparent restoration plan to begin remediation.
3
Water Extraction
Powerful industrial-grade pumps and vacuums rapidly remove standing water from your property. This crucial step prevents further damage and mold growth, setting the stage for comprehensive drying.
4
Drying & Dehumidification
High-velocity air movers and commercial dehumidifiers meticulously dry out all affected structures and contents. We monitor moisture levels continuously, ensuring optimal conditions for a complete dry-out.
5
Cleaning & Sanitizing
We meticulously clean, sanitize, and deodorize all salvageable items and affected areas. Our EPA-approved antimicrobial treatments prevent mold and mildew, preparing the space for reconstruction.
6
Restoration & Repair
Our skilled craftsmen rebuild and repair any damaged structural elements. This final phase returns your Alexandria property to its pre-loss condition, completing the restoration process with quality finishes.

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Cleanup

Musty Odors That Won't Go Away

If you notice a persistent, unpleasant odor in your home that won't go away, it could be a sign of a hidden water issue. Don't ignore it, call us to investigate and address the problem before it gets worse.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

If your floors are warped or buckled, it could be a sign of water damage. This can lead to further issues, including rot and pest infestations. Call us to assess and repair the damage before it's too late.

Water Stains on Your Walls or Ceiling

Water stains on your walls or ceiling are a clear sign of water damage. Don't ignore them, call us to investigate and address the issue before it spreads and causes further damage.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age or moisture issues. Call us to assess and repair the damage before it gets worse and causes more costly repairs.

Water on Your Roof or in Your Attic

If you notice water on your roof or in your attic, it's a sign of a serious issue that needs immediate attention. Call us to investigate and repair the damage before it causes further problems.

Unusual Growth or Cracks in Your Walls or Ceiling

Unusual growth or cracks in your walls or ceiling can be a sign of water damage or moisture issues. Don't ignore it, call us to assess and repair the damage before it spreads and causes further problems.

Common Questions About Water Damage Cleanup

Will Insurance Cover Water Damage Cleanup?

Yes, most insurance policies cover water damage cleanup, but the specifics will depend on your policy and the cause of the damage. We'll work with you and your insurance provider to ensure a smooth claims process.

How Long Does Water Damage Cleanup Take?

The length of time for water damage cleanup will depend on the severity and size of the affected area. Typically, our team completes the cleanup and restoration process within 3-5 days.

Is Water Damage Cleanup Healthy for Me and My Family?

No, water damage cleanup can be unhealthy if not done properly. We take every precaution to ensure a safe and healthy environment for you and your family.

What Equipment Do You Use for Water Damage Cleanup?

We use specialized equipment, including industrial-grade drying machines, pumps, and extraction equipment, to ensure a thorough and effective cleanup.

Can I Prevent Water Damage in the Future?

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ent water damage in the future, including regularly inspecting your home's plumbing, checking for signs of leaks, and ensuring proper drainage around your home.
